FSYNC RESV RESV INT Signal Conditioning IAM-20680 High Performance 6-Axis MotionTracking Device GENERAL DESCRIPTION APPLICATIONS The IAM-20680 is a 6-axis MotionTracking device for Navigation Systems Aids for Dead Reckoning Automotive applications that combines a 3-axis Lift Gate Motion Detections gyroscope and a 3-axis accelerometer in a small Accurate Location for Vehicle to Vehicle and 3x3x0.75mm (16-pin LGA) package. It also features a 512- Infrastructure byte FIFO that can lower the traffic on the serial bus 360 View Camera Stabilization interface and reduce power consumption by allowing the Car Alarm system processor to burst read sensor data and then go Telematics into a low-power mode. IAM-20680, with its 6-axis Insurance Vehicle Tracking integration, enables manufacturers to eliminate the ORDERING INFORMATION costly and complex selection, qualification, and system level integration of discrete devices, guaranteeing PART AXES TEMP RANGE PACKAGE MSL* optimal motion performance. IAM-20680 X,Y,Z -40C to +85C 16-Pin LGA 3 The gyroscope has a programmable full-scale range of Denotes RoHS and Green-compliant package * Moisture sensitivity level of the package 250 dps, 500 dps, 1000 dps, and 2000 dps. The accelerometer has a user-programmable accelerometer FEATURES full-scale range of 2g, 4g, 8g, and 16g. Factory- Digital-output X-, Y-, and Z-axis angular rate calibrated initial sensitivity of both sensors reduces production-line calibration requirements. sensors (gyroscopes) with a user-programmable full-scale range of 250 dps, 500 dps, Other industry-leading features include on-chip 16-bit 1000 dps, and 2000 dps and integrated 16-bit ADCs, programmable digital filters, an embedded ADCs temperature sensor, and programmable interrupts. The Digital-output X-, Y-, and Z-axis accelerometer 2 device features I C and SPI serial interfaces, a VDD with a programmable full scale range of 2g, operating range of 1.71V to 3.6V, and a separate digital 4g, 8g, and 16g and integrated 16-bit ADCs IO supply, VDDIO from 1.71V to 3.6V.
